Italy's ex-Premier Berlusconi readmitted to Milan hospital

3-time prime minister returns to San Raffaele hospital after being hospitalized for 45 days last month

By Giada Zampano

ROME (AA) - Former Italian Premier Silvio Berlusconi returned to Milan's San Raffaele Hospital on Friday, after being hospitalized for 45 days last month for a lung infection linked to a previously undisclosed problem of chronic leukemia.

Berlusconi, leader of the ruling Forza Italia party, was admitted to the hospital for "unknown conditions," Italian news agency ANSA reported, quoting sources.

Italian state TV RAI said the three-time premier, 86, was not in intensive care.
